index.json is the registry "API": the app queries it to list and search
themes, and uses the file paths to download them from raw.githubusercontent.com
(no auth needed, public repo).
Colors in hex #RRGGBB or RGB [r, g, b]:
Legibility rules enforced: foreground vs background meet WCAG AA
(contrast ≥ 4.5); selection_fg is chosen for contrast (omitted when the
accents mix light and dark tones and the app decides per index).
gitnapse theme list # installed themes (local)
gitnapse theme list --remote # + themes available in the registry
gitnapse theme install Madrid # download and install from the registry
gitnapse theme uninstall Madrid # remove an installed themeInstalled themes are stored in ~/.config/GitNapse/themes/. Select one with
theme_name in theme.jsonc or from the app's theme picker.
